Excessive oil consumption issue on our 2000 toyota corolla. check engine light is on and indicates needing a new catalytic converter. however, that is an effect of the cause of excessive burning of oil. i add approx 1-2 quarts of oil every 250-400 miles. if highway driving, i easily add 1 quart of oil every 100 miles of driving. this appears to be an issue with 1zz-fe 1.8l engines from 1998-2002 based on numerous complaints of exactly the same issue. since this condition does not manifest itself until out of the powertrain warranty, this will never be a warranty or recall issue unless toyota admits there was a design flaw. *tr
The 1zzfe engine design burns exessive amounts of oil. known to have poor ring design. toyota refuses to honor warranty. now i am up to 1 quart consumption per tank of fuel.
